Bowser is the main antagonist of the Mario franchise ever since he first appeared in Super Mario Bros. He is a large Koopa who serves as Mario 's archnemesis and often has a goal of kidnapping Princess Peach, whom he is in love with. Bowser resides in his own castle and is the leader of the militaristic Koopa Troop.
